>* techno-rock (OED 1983)
>
>1977 _NME_ 16 July (backpages.com) The pioneers of electronic synthesizer
>music, of techno-rock — whatever term you care to use — the archetypal
>cerebral German group who sit on stage in darkness operating three huge
>banks of computers and synthesizers are actually selling in the soul and
>disco market.
>http://backpages.com/article.html?ArticleID=2690

Slightly earlier:

Lester Bangs, "The Future of Techno-Rock: Where's Boston?"
_Real Paper_, Nov. 20, 1976. Reprinted in _NME_, Jan. 1977.
Cited in: _Let it Blurt_ by Jim Derogatis
http://www.amazon.com/gp/reader/0767905091/
